Geographical distribution of the last name Nakache

The last name Nakache is of Sephardic Jewish origin, with roots in North Africa, particularly in Morocco and Algeria. However, this surname can also be found in other countries around the world, including France, Israel, and the United States. In France, the name Nakache is most commonly found in the regions of Paris and Marseille, where many Sephardic Jews settled after migrating from North Africa. In Israel, the name is prevalent among Jewish communities, particularly those with North African ancestry. In the United States, individuals with the last name Nakache can be found mainly in cities with sizable Jewish populations, such as New York and Los Angeles. Overall, the geographical distribution of the last name Nakache reflects the history of Sephardic Jewish migration from North Africa to various parts of the world.

Famous people with the last name Nakache

Eric Toledano and Olivier Nakache are a famous French filmmaking duo known for their collaborations on critically acclaimed movies such as "Intouchables" and "The Upside". Eric Toledano was born on July 3, 1971 in Paris, France and Olivier Nakache was born on April 15, 1973 in Suresnes, France. Together, they have received numerous awards and nominations for their work, including a César Award for Best Original Screenplay for "Intouchables" in 2012. Their films often explore themes of friendship, disability, and the power of human connection. In addition to their successful collaborations in the world of cinema, Toledano and Nakache have also worked on various television projects and short films, solidifying their status as respected and influential figures in the French entertainment industry.
